Virtual reality at home: a new hope for stroke recovery?
NCT ID NCT06392802
First seen Sep 03, 2026 · Last updated Sep 04, 2026 · Updated 1 time
Summary
This trial tests whether a home-based virtual reality rehabilitation program called Muvity can improve arm function, balance, and quality of life in people who had a stroke more than six months ago. Participants will be split into two groups: one doing the Muvity program at home and another receiving conventional rehabilitation. Researchers will measure changes in movement, balance, pain, and emotional well-being to see if the virtual reality approach is as effective or better than standard care.

- Active substance
- A home-based telerehabilitation program using the Muvity system, which provides non-immersive virtual reality exercises.
- What this could lead to
- If it works, this could offer stroke survivors a convenient, engaging way to continue rehabilitation at home, potentially improving arm function, balance, and quality of life while reducing the need for clinic visits.
- What could go wrong
- This is a small early-stage trial with only 39 participants, so results may not apply to everyone. The expected benefit is modest, and the program may not work as well as in-person therapy for some people.

Inclusion Criteria: * Age: between 18 and 85 years old. * Stroke duration of more than six months + Discharge from post-stroke rehabilitation. * Moderate physical disability: scoring between 1-3 on the Modified Rankin Scale. * Standing: able to stand safely for 2 minutes without support (maximum score -4- on item 2 of the Berg Scale). * Vision: capable of correctly visualizing a screen at a distance of 2 meters. * Cognitive status: No cognitive impairment or mild cognitive impairment (Mini-Mental State Examination score ≥ 24). Ability to understand and follow verbal instructions in Catalan or Spanish. * Technological skills: capable of basic use of a mobile phone and computer (keyboard, mouse, screen). * Glenohumeral joint mobility: minimum of 30º flexion, abduction, horizontal abduction; and 15º internal and external rotation. * Elbow joint mobility: minimum of 45º flexion. Exclusion Criteria: * Engaging in intense physical therapies. * Severe aphasia: inability or difficulty communicating through speech. * Cognitive impairments affecting short and mid-term memory. * Vision: having visual deficits in either eye that may impair screen visualization. * Vision: experiencing hemispatial neglect, meaning difficulty processing stimuli on the side opposite to the injury.
